I am selling my 2006 C10. 25045 miles.
list of mods:

fork brace
front fender extender
pwm controlled heated grips on a relay
LED lights all around
EBC light weight SS petal rotors on front
EBC SS rotor on rear
SS brake lines (forget if EBC or Galfers)
EBC HH brake pads.
Bergman engineering spin on oil filter adapter
Delkevic carbon fiber mufflers
Genmar lift handle
Cigarette type power port in RH pocket also relayed.
bar risers
Front forks rebuilt by racetec with GVEs and 1kg/mm CrSi springs
Works performance ultra rear shock
17" wheel conversion (zr7s front, mean streak rear) with ZX6e speedo driver to get the speedo correct.
Mr. Ed's moto custom seat
antlers and Givi style rear rack
side cases and Givi top case
Larry Buck rebuilt Jbox
Murph's manual petcock
Carb bowls overflow tubes by SISF
Kaoko throttle lock
Gold wind lowered pegs
side stand foot.
ram ball (for GPS) on LH bar mount location.
helmet locks relocated to the rear with LB mount.
Larry Buck reflective film on side cases.
Shoari Lithium Ion battery.

front tire Dunlop RoadSmart IV 120/70ZR17 with ~1K on it
rear tire Dunlop RoadSmart III 160/70ZR17 with ~4K on it

fresh oil change mobil 1 20-50 with M1 108a filter

spares, extras, and such which will go with the bike:
antler covers
tail cover
OEM rear shock and associated parts
OEM mufflers
new set of front brake pads (rear brake pads just installed) all EBC HH
extra LED headlights (3 - beamtech)
original rear wheel assy (bought for the extra spline assy as a spare)
spare Larry Buck reworked J-Box
spanner for the Works Performance rear shock preload adjustment.
spare oil pump.

known issues: couple of small scratches in RH cowling as I had a tip over in my drive way. Couldn't stop it but it went down slowly.
scratches on LH side cover under seat from my riding gear. I don't know if that can be buffed out or not.

Bike handles very well with suspension upgrade and 17s. Just the C10 is getting too heavy for me (or I am getting too old).
I've been riding my purple zr7s to most of the local COG events lately and the 250lbs lighter is much appreciated.
I still plan on attending local COG events, but on the purple bike as it's much lighter in weight.

I hope another COGger can get more use out of this one. It's still got a lot of life left and is very comfortable on interstate runs. I'm just not doing that much anymore.
$2500.00
